    Which form to use for Filing tax return
    Hi,

    I came in US in last week of Aug, 2007 and working in Texas. As per the green card and substantial presence test, I am a Non-resident alien for 2007.

    I am here in US till last week of May, 2008. So I am a resident Alien for 2008, as per substantial presence test.

    I read in 519 publication and found that I can be a dual status alien... So can I chose to be a resident alien in 2007? And in that case, what is the procedure(as currently I don't meet the substantial presence test criteria for 2008) and which form do I need to fill up?

    And Are there any benefits of being a Resident Alien over Non Resident?

    I am single. I have been in US for around 85 days in 2006 also.

    If you are Single, then you can only file non-resident tax return or Dual status tax return. There is no advantage in doing Dual status tax return, which is complicated and your exemptions or deductions don't increase. So for 2007, file a nonresident tax return.
